On Thursday, Donald Trump will walk into the Great Hall of the People in Beijing, shake Xi Jinping's hand, and declare it a great meeting. There will be announcements. There will be numbers — billions of dollars in Chinese purchase commitments, a new bilateral mechanism with an important-sounding name, possibly a joint statement on Iran. Trump will post on Truth Social. Markets will rally briefly. Pundits will argue about who won. None of that will tell you what actually happened. What is actually happening in Beijing this week is something more consequential and more uncomfortable than the summit theatre will reveal: two leaders of two deeply mutually dependent superpowers, both of whom need this meeting to succeed for entirely different reasons, sitting across a table in a world that has already moved past the assumptions that defined their last nine months of negotiations. President Barak Obama is the 44th and current president of the United States and was born on August 4th 1961. Amidst all the chaos going on right now the president is to celebrate his 50th birthday. Looks like things will be low key as the president returns to the white house after hosting two fundraising events in Chicago. during one of the events in Chicago, Jennifer Hudson led in the crowd in Singing Happy Birthday.We have the video below and if you watch it on YouTube you will see that the dislike button almost equals the like button. People are now really divided but hey it is his birthday and the president of the United States turns 50. Obama is among the youngest president of the United States and only six others have turned 50 on the job: James Polk, Franklin Pierce, Ulysses Grant, Grover Cleveland, Theodore Roosevelt and Bill Clinton.There have also been two other presidents who did not get the chance to turn 50 in office, James Garfield and John Kennedy, both slain by assassins. At one of the events the president said “You know, what I really want right now is to get a debt-ceiling deal for my birthday,”. “That’s kind of sad, I know.” “Maybe I’ll have a good hamburger on my birthday as well,” he added.
